Description

This form should be completed and signed by the owner and contractor, where applicable, to attest that there are no outstanding invoices on the completed project, and that all liens have been dismissed or any future lien rights are otherwise waived. The affidavit further requests that the insurer issue a policy based on these affirmations. Nebraska Owner's and Contractor Affidavit of Completion and Payment to Subcontractors is a legal document that plays a crucial role in construction projects, ensuring transparency and accountability in financial transactions. This affidavit serves as proof that the project has been completed to the satisfaction of the owner and all subcontractors have been appropriately compensated. The Nebraska Owner's and Contractor Affidavit of Completion and Payment to Subcontractors is typically drafted by the contractor or the owner and is required to be signed by both parties. By signing this affidavit, the contractor attests that all work has been completed according to the specifications outlined in the contract, and the owner acknowledges that they are satisfied with the completed project. Furthermore, this document serves as evidence that all subcontractors have been paid in full for their services rendered. Under the Nebraska law, there are two main types of Owner's and Contractor Affidavits: the Affidavit of Completion and the Affidavit of Payment to Subcontractors. 1. Affidavit of Completion: This type of affidavit is used when the project is finished, and all work has been deemed complete by the owner. In this document, the contractor affirms that all aspects of the construction project have been finalized as per the agreed-upon plans and specifications. It provides the necessary evidence for the owner to validate the project's completion before making final payments. 2. Affidavit of Payment to Subcontractors: This affidavit is required to disclose the payment status of subcontractors involved in the project. By submitting this document, the contractor assures the owner that all subcontractors have been paid in full or, alternatively, lists any outstanding payment obligations. The purpose of this affidavit is to protect the owner from any potential liability resulting from unpaid subcontractors who may file liens against the property. Overall, the Nebraska Owner's and Contractor Affidavit of Completion and Payment to Subcontractors is an essential document in construction projects, safeguarding the interests of both parties involved. It ensures that the project is successfully completed, and all subcontractors receive their rightful payments, promoting trust, and preventing any potential legal disputes.
